Handover: Tessavon transcode farm (from Ilka to Dren). Worker nodes pull jobs from the Quillbeam queue; never restart more than two at once or the HLS packager stalls. Config lives in the farm-ops repo, branch stable-9. The encrypted settings vault unlocks with the recovery passphrase kept on record. For future maintainers: rotate it after every staffing change. The current passphrase is:

strongbox words: druath-quenael

Ticket: Graywharf LB marks healthy nodes as down. The health check on the Pellmont API hits /status, which now requires an auth header after last week's hardening — so the balancer gets 401s and drains the pool. Proposed fix: dedicated unauthenticated /healthz that leaks nothing beyond liveness. Flagging you since it touches the auth exemption list; sanity-check the exposure please. Repro token from the affected deploy is below.

session token of kahag-bawip = htk6_729d08

Hi team,

Before I hand off the 3.2 release, please note the humidity sensor drift reported on Verdana controllers in the Elmbrook trial site. Drift exceeds 4% after roughly ten days of continuous operation; firmware 3.2.1 adds an automatic recalibration cycle every 72 hours. Support should advise growers to install 3.2.1 and trigger a manual recalibration once. The hotfix bundle must be verified before distribution, so I'm including the signing key used for the 3.2.1 packages below.

release key, fahof-yagap: bky3_m5d

TICKET-2087: Connection failures when the Crumwell storefront evaluates the 2 p.m. order cutoff. The cutoff check queries the bakery schedule table directly, and the pool exhausts under lunch traffic, so late orders slip through. Short-term fix: raise the pool size and add a retry. To reproduce locally, point your client at the following.

database URL for kahif-fahaf: redis://eliax_svc:yN@db-bcc9.ordinhq.internal:5432/aldok